IP查询
查询
你查询的IP:[60.231.249.74] 地理位置:澳大利亚Telstra网络
最新查询
218.64.126.235
121.56.53.93
124.248.174.175
123.103.2.16
117.72.85.199
203.93.11.136
123.52.164.20
60.116.206.107
123.249.45.178
60.231.249.74
202.127.16.129
202.148.96.188
221.196.98.246
116.248.24.68
203.222.192.20
221.12.231.180
116.192.210.81
222.168.58.5
117.112.112.40
119.78.143.186
118.132.80.119
119.96.23.179
116.1.155.181
123.176.80.198
203.94.61.94
210.25.214.122
117.48.87.58
222.16.10.234
119.18.224.151
119.4.119.131
202.180.128.38